Benusahi
Benusahi is a village located in Ramagiri tehsil of Gajapati district in Odisha, India. It is situated 35km away from sub-district headquarter Ramagiri (tehsildar office) and 65km away from district headquarter Paralakhemundi. As per 2009 stats, Anagha is the gram panchayat of Benusahi village.

About Benusahi
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Benusahi is 415027. The village spans a total geographical area of 173 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 761016. Parlakhemundi is nearest town to Benusahi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 61km away.

Population of Benusahi
According to the 2011 Census, Benusahi has a total population of about 114, with approximately 61 males and 53 females. The sex ratio is around 868 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 28 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 114. The overall literacy rate is approximately 22.81%, with male literacy at about 31.15% and female literacy near 13.21%. There are around 31 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Benusahi's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 114 | 61 | 53 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 28 | 16 | 12 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 114 | 61 | 53 |
Literate Population | 26 | 19 | 7 |
Illiterate Population | 88 | 42 | 46 |
Connectivity of Benusahi
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Benusahi. As per the 2011 stats, Benusahi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
